In this very serious and highly necessary emergency session of The Barn Philosopher, Shelby calls a special meeting with Ridge to discuss something monumental: the Arby’s Dinner Box. After eating it three times in as many days — despite rarely eating out — Shelby could not ignore what felt like a fast-food revelation. The selection. The portion size. The surprising quality. The value. It had to be addressed. So naturally, the meats made it to the studio. What follows is a thoughtful (and hungry) breakdown of expectations vs. reality, value vs. quality, and the simple joy of being genuinely excited about something small. It’s part review, part philosophical reflection, and part two grown men very impressed by roast beef. Because sometimes the barn isn’t for life’s biggest questions… Sometimes it’s for curly fries.
